Thinking outside the bun wows judges

19 Dec 2013
Photographed were Build a Balanced Burger finalists Nóirín Deady and Maurice Ryder with overall winner Angela O'Connell (far right) (Photo by Tomas Tyner, UCC).

The winners of the inaugural ‘Think outside of the Bun - UCC Staff Build a Balanced Burger competition’ have been announced.

As part of the plan to promote positive health and staff wellbeing in UCC, the HR Department in conjunction with KSG (Kylemore Services Group) and the Health Promoting University Initiative hosted UCC's first ever burger recipe contest. Staff were invited to submit a recipe for a healthy (balanced) burger which was judged in terms of nutritional balance, taste, creativity and visual appeal by a panel of culinary professionals and discerning burger lovers.

Staff and students were invited to vote for their favourite as the burgers were also available in the Main Restaurant in the run-up to Christmas (this feedback was taken on board by the judging panel at the final stage.)

Angela O’Connell in Law was the overall winner, with staff members Maurice Ryder and Nóirín Deady worthy runners up.

Angela submitted a recipe for a tasty Kofta Burger and following a very close final she was awarded the top prize of a Samsung Galaxy Tab2 8GB Wi-Fi 7”. Maurice created a mouthwatering Turkey Burger with Apple and Onion, with a delicious Falafel Burger with melted cheese and dill yogurt created by Nóirín.

Angela’s burger will be served in the Main Restaurant in UCC in 2014 and it will also form part of the meal plan for Operation Transformation from the UCC Health Matters initiative starting in mid-January 2014.

The healthy eating initiative was led by Catherine Maguire, Department of Human Resources for UCC Staff Wellbeing and supported by KSG, the Office of Media and Public Relations and the School of Food and Nutritional Sciences.
